In a fiercely contested matchup, the Golden State Warriors edged out the Houston Rockets 95-85 in Game 1 of their playoff series. The game took place at Toyota Center on Easter Sunday, marking the return of Steph Curry and his team to postseason action. Despite facing a significant size disadvantage, the Warriors managed to secure victory through strong shooting and timely contributions from key players.

On this particular evening, the Golden State Warriors faced off against the formidable Houston Rockets. Led by the extraordinary performance of Steph Curry, who scored 31 points with remarkable efficiency, the Warriors overcame challenges posed by their physically imposing opponents.
Jimmy Butler added fuel to the Warriors' fire, contributing 25 points alongside seven rebounds and six assists. His thunderous dunk late in the game became a defining moment, igniting cheers from fans worldwide. Although the Warriors initially established a commanding lead, they struggled during parts of the third quarter but ultimately prevailed thanks to their resilience and strategic play.
The battle featured contrasting styles—experience versus youth, speed against height—and highlighted the importance of every possession. Houston capitalized on their rebounding prowess, grabbing 52 boards compared to Golden State's 36, yet turnovers and steals favored the visiting team. Ultimately, superior three-point shooting sealed the deal for the Warriors.
